Back to Blog

Best AI Tools for Developers in 2026 | Top AI Tools for Coding & Productivity

Artificial intelligence is transforming software development faster than ever. From generating production-ready code to debugging applications and writing documentation, modern AI developer tools can significantly reduce development time and improve productivity.

Best AI Tools for Developers in 2026 | Top AI Tools for Coding & Productivity
A
Admin
May 11, 2026

Best AI Tools for Developers in 2026

Best AI Tools for Developers in 2026 | Top AI Coding Tools

Discover the best AI tools for developers in 2026 including ChatGPT, GitHub Copilot, Cursor AI, and more. Compare features, use cases, and productivity benefits.

Artificial intelligence is transforming modern software development.  From generating code snippets to debugging applications and automating documentation,  AI tools are helping developers work faster and more efficiently.

Whether you're a frontend developer, backend engineer, MERN stack developer,  or freelance programmer, the right AI tools can significantly improve your workflow.

In this guide, we’ll explore the best AI tools for developers in 2026,  including their features, advantages, limitations, and real-world use cases.

Why Developers Are Using AI Tools

AI-powered developer tools are becoming essential because they help automate repetitive tasks  and improve coding productivity.

  • Generate boilerplate code instantly
  • Improve debugging efficiency
  • Automate documentation writing
  • Reduce development time
  • Learn new technologies faster
  • Improve overall code quality

1. ChatGPT

ChatGPT is one of the most powerful AI tools for developers.  It can generate code, explain programming concepts, debug errors,  and help with system architecture planning.

Best Features

  • Multi-language coding support
  • Debugging assistance
  • API integration help
  • Technical documentation generation
  • System design guidance

Best For

Full-stack developers, MERN stack engineers, beginners, and SaaS developers.

Pros

  • Extremely versatile
  • Supports multiple frameworks
  • Excellent for learning and debugging

Cons

  • Needs manual code review
  • Can occasionally generate outdated solutions

2. GitHub Copilot

GitHub Copilot is one of the most widely used AI coding assistants.  It integrates directly into VS Code and provides intelligent code suggestions in real time.

Top Features

  • Real-time code autocomplete
  • AI-generated functions and components
  • Supports JavaScript, TypeScript, Python, and more
  • Improves development speed

Best Use Cases

React development, API creation, backend boilerplate, and repetitive coding tasks.

3. Cursor AI

Cursor AI is gaining popularity because it combines a smart code editor  with advanced AI-assisted development features.

Developers can modify entire codebases using natural language instructions.

Main Features

  • AI-powered refactoring
  • Codebase understanding
  • Natural language editing
  • Fast debugging workflows

Ideal For

Startup developers, SaaS engineers, and large-scale application development.

4. Tabnine

Tabnine focuses heavily on secure AI-assisted coding and enterprise workflows.

It is particularly useful for organizations that prioritize privacy and internal repositories.

  • Private AI models
  • Code completion support
  • IDE integrations
  • Enterprise-grade security

5. Replit AI

Replit AI is designed for cloud-based coding and rapid prototyping.

It’s especially useful for freelance developers, students, and hackathon teams.

Features

  • Cloud IDE
  • AI code generation
  • Instant deployment
  • Collaborative coding

How to Choose the Right AI Tool

The best AI tool depends on your workflow, development stack,  project complexity, and budget.

Choose ChatGPT If:

  • You need flexible coding support
  • You want debugging assistance
  • You work with multiple technologies

Choose GitHub Copilot If:

  • You want real-time autocomplete
  • You spend time writing repetitive code
  • You primarily use VS Code

Choose Cursor AI If:

  • You manage large projects
  • You want advanced codebase editing
  • You prefer AI-driven workflows

Best AI Tools for MERN Stack Developers

Tool Best Use Case
ChatGPT Debugging and architecture planning
GitHub Copilot React and Node.js development
Cursor AI Refactoring large codebases
Replit AI Rapid prototyping and deployment

Are AI Tools Replacing Developers?

AI tools are not replacing software engineers.  Instead, they are helping developers automate repetitive tasks and improve productivity.

Human developers are still essential for architecture decisions,  business logic, scalability, and security implementation.

Final Thoughts

AI tools for developers are rapidly becoming an essential part of modern software engineering.

Tools like ChatGPT, GitHub Copilot, Cursor AI, Tabnine, and Replit AI  can help developers write cleaner code, debug faster, and launch products more efficiently.

The best approach is to combine multiple AI tools depending on your workflow and project requirements.

Frequently Asked Questions

What is the best AI tool for developers?

ChatGPT and GitHub Copilot are among the most popular AI tools for developers.

Can AI generate production-ready code?

AI can generate high-quality code, but developers should always review and test it before deployment.

Which AI tool is best for React developers?

GitHub Copilot and Cursor AI are excellent choices for React and Next.js developers.

Are AI coding tools free?

Many AI tools offer free plans with limited functionality, while advanced features require paid subscriptions.

Want to stay updated?

Get the latest AI tool reviews and news delivered to your inbox.